Fairmont High is a 9th Grade-12th Grade Public School located in Fairmont, NC within the Public Schools of Robeson County District. It has 744 students in grades 9th Grade-12th Grade with a student-teacher ratio of 14 to 1. Fairmont High spends $9,640 per student.
